<title>Receiving Spring ApplicationEvents</title>
|
||
<para>
|
||
To receive events and send them to a channel, simply define an instance of Spring Integration's
|
||
<classname>ApplicationEventListeningMessageProducer</classname>. This class is an implementation of
|
||
Spring's <interfacename>ApplicationListener</interfacename> interface. By default it will pass all
|
||
received events as Spring Integration Messages. To limit based on the type of event, configure the
|
||
list of event types that you want to receive with the 'eventTypes' property. If a received event
|
||
has a Message instance as its 'source', then that will be passed as-is. Otherwise, if a SpEL-based
|
||
"payloadExpression" has been provided, that will be evaluated against the ApplicationEvent instance.
|
||
If the event's source is not a Message instance and no "payloadExpression" has been provided, then
|
||
the ApplicationEvent itself will be passed as the payload.
|
||
</para>
|
||
<para>
|
||
For convenience namespace support is provided to configure an <classname>ApplicationEventListeningMessageProducer</classname>
|
||
via the <emphasis>inbound-channel-adapter</emphasis> element.
|
||
<programlisting language="xml"><![CDATA[<int-event:inbound-channel-adapter channel="eventChannel"
|
||
error-channel="eventErrorChannel"
|
||
event-types="example.FooEvent, example.BarEvent"/>
|
||
|
||
<int:publish-subscribe-channel id="eventChannel"/>]]></programlisting>
|
||
In the above example, all Application Context events that match one of the types specified by the 'event-types' (optional) attribute will be
|
||
delivered as Spring Integration Messages to the Message Channel named 'eventChannel'. If a downstream component throws
|
||
an exception, a MessagingException containing the failed message and exception will be sent to the channel named
|
||
'eventErrorChannel'. If no "error-channel" is specified and the downstream channels are synchronous, the Exception
|
||
will be propagated to the caller.

<title>Sending Spring ApplicationEvents</title>
|
||
<para>
|
||
To send Spring <classname>ApplicationEvents</classname>, create an instance of the
|
||
<classname>ApplicationEventPublishingMessageHandler</classname> and register it within an endpoint.
|
||
This implementation of the <interfacename>MessageHandler</interfacename> interface also implements
|
||
Spring's <interfacename>ApplicationEventPublisherAware</interfacename> interface and thus acts as a
|
||
bridge between Spring Integration Messages and <classname>ApplicationEvents</classname>.
|
||
</para>
|
||
|
||
<para>
|
||
For convenience namespace support is provided to configure an <classname>ApplicationEventPublishingMessageHandler</classname>
|
||
via the <emphasis>outbound-channel-adapter</emphasis> element.
|
||
<programlisting language="xml"><![CDATA[<int:channel id="eventChannel"/>
|
||
|
||
<int-event:outbound-channel-adapter channel="eventChannel"/>]]></programlisting>
|
||
If you are using a PollableChannel (e.g., Queue), you can also provide <emphasis>poller</emphasis> as a sub-element of the
|
||
<emphasis>outbound-channel-adapter</emphasis> element. You can also optionally provide a <emphasis>task-executor</emphasis>
|
||
reference for that poller. The following example demonstrates both.
|
||
<programlisting language="xml"><![CDATA[<int:channel id="eventChannel">
|
||
<int:queue/>
|
||
</int:channel>
|
||
|
||
<int-event:outbound-channel-adapter channel="eventChannel">
|
||
<int:poller max-messages-per-poll="1" task-executor="executor" fixed-rate="100"/>
|
||
</int-event:outbound-channel-adapter>
|
||
|
||
<task:executor id="executor" pool-size="5"/>]]></programlisting>
|
||
|
||
In the above example, all messages sent to the 'eventChannel' channel will be published as ApplicationEvents to any relevant
|
||
ApplicationListener instances that are registered within the same Spring ApplicationContext. If the payload of the Message is
|
||
an ApplicationEvent, it will be passed as-is. Otherwise the Message itself will be wrapped in a MessagingEvent instance.
